Dave Luna

Dave Luna (19)

I'm a dad, husband, computer scientist, and friend to all dogs.

The Commodore PET 64 Docking Station

The Commodore PET 64 was my very first computer, and I have so many fond memories of sitting awash in green screen light while trying my best to write BASIC programs that never worked right. The PET died sometime in the late 90's, but I…

Continue reading...

Commodore 64 as a USB Keyboard Mod

Overview I thought it would be a fun project to make a Commodore 64 Breadbin USB keyboard since I grew up with a Commodore PET and a C64C. I found a Commodore 64 replica called The C64 and learned its keyboard is internally USB and could be…

Continue reading...

Publii Least Privilege AWS IAM Policy

I just started using Publii, but I'm already enjoying how easy it makes creating, editing, and deploying a static blog. I love that it can deploy directly to Amazon S3, but Publii's documentation on How to host a Static Website on Amazon S3 could use…

Continue reading...

How to use the Publii Least Privilege Policy on AWS

This is a supplemental blog post with step-by-step instructions on how to setup the Publii Least Privilege AWS IAM Policy on your AWS account and how to modify your Publii user group to use this policy instead of the AmazonS3FullAccess policy. If you haven't followed…

Continue reading...